Transaction 506020f3a1b78210c4a52634202fb9b875d1efa3e87aa803c7d8e15882ca6c5f

3 Input
2 Outputs
  • 506020f3a1b78210c4a52634202fb9b875d1efa3e87aa803c7d8e15882ca6c5f:0
  • value  23627
    address  1Pedro8gS9C5JoWnDFJUvxHteKuUsGLtK9
  • 506020f3a1b78210c4a52634202fb9b875d1efa3e87aa803c7d8e15882ca6c5f:1
  • value  1487771
    address  1AiaQ7Y3bgeinWiEMXxACXqZUmact57D6U